A cover letter is a one-page document you might send to employers with your resume to apply for jobs. A cover letter should be around three paragraphs long include your contact information a professional salutation a few anecdotes with concrete examples of why youre qualified to the job and a complimentary closing.

Typically a cover letters format is three paragraphs long and includes information like why you are applying for the position a brief overview of your professional background and what makes you uniquely qualified for the job.
